当前位置:首页 > 综合资讯 > 正文
广告招租
游戏推广

阿里云服务器搭建网盘,阿里云服务器搭建个人云盘,从零开始打造专属云存储空间

阿里云服务器搭建网盘,阿里云服务器搭建个人云盘,从零开始打造专属云存储空间

阿里云服务器可轻松搭建个人网盘,实现从零开始创建专属云存储空间,为您提供便捷的云端数据管理解决方案。...

阿里云服务器可轻松搭建个人网盘,实现从零开始创建专属云存储空间,为您提供便捷的云端数据管理解决方案。

随着互联网的快速发展,云存储已经成为我们生活中不可或缺的一部分,而个人云盘作为一种便捷的云存储解决方案,越来越受到广大用户的青睐,本文将详细讲解如何利用阿里云服务器搭建个人云盘,让您轻松打造专属的云存储空间。

搭建个人云盘的准备工作

1、阿里云账号:登录阿里云官网(https://www.aliyun.com/),注册并登录您的阿里云账号。

2、购买云服务器:进入阿里云控制台,选择“产品与服务”中的“弹性计算”,然后选择“ECS(云服务器)”,根据您的需求选择合适的云服务器配置,并购买。

3、云服务器密码:购买云服务器后,您会收到短信通知,其中包含云服务器的密码。

阿里云服务器搭建网盘,阿里云服务器搭建个人云盘,从零开始打造专属云存储空间

4、SSH客户端:在本地电脑上安装SSH客户端,如PuTTY、Xshell等。

搭建个人云盘的步骤

1、配置云服务器

(1)通过SSH客户端连接到云服务器,输入用户名和密码。

(2)配置SSH密钥登录(可选):为了提高安全性,建议使用SSH密钥登录,生成密钥对,并将公钥上传到云服务器。

(3)更新系统源:运行以下命令更新系统源。

sudo apt-get update
sudo apt-get upgrade

2、安装Nginx

(1)安装Nginx:运行以下命令安装Nginx。

sudo apt-get install nginx

(2)启动Nginx:运行以下命令启动Nginx。

sudo systemctl start nginx

(3)设置开机自启:运行以下命令设置Nginx开机自启。

sudo systemctl enable nginx

3、安装Nextcloud

(1)安装Nextcloud:运行以下命令安装Nextcloud。

阿里云服务器搭建网盘,阿里云服务器搭建个人云盘,从零开始打造专属云存储空间

sudo apt-get install nextcloud

(2)配置Nextcloud:在浏览器中输入云服务器的公网IP地址,进入Nextcloud配置界面。

(3)设置管理员账号和密码:根据提示设置管理员账号和密码。

(4)安装必要的扩展:为了提高Nextcloud的性能和功能,可以安装一些扩展,如“File Manager”、“Video Player”等。

4、配置云盘目录

(1)创建云盘目录:在云服务器上创建一个用于存储文件的目录,例如/data/nextcloud

(2)设置目录权限:运行以下命令设置目录权限。

sudo chown -R www-data:www-data /data/nextcloud
sudo chmod -R 775 /data/nextcloud

5、配置Nginx反向代理

(1)编辑Nginx配置文件:运行以下命令编辑Nginx配置文件。

sudo nano /etc/nginx/sites-available/nextcloud

(2)添加以下配置:

server {
    listen 80;
    server_name yourdomain.com; # 替换为您的域名
    location / {
        proxy_pass http://localhost/nextcloud;
        proxy_set_header Host $host;
        proxy_set_header X-Real-IP $remote_addr;
        pro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
        proxy_set_header X-Forwarded-Proto $scheme;
    }
}

(3)创建Nginx配置链接:运行以下命令创建Nginx配置链接。

sudo ln -s /etc/nginx/sites-available/nextcloud /etc/nginx/sites-enabled/

(4)重启Nginx:运行以下命令重启Nginx。

阿里云服务器搭建网盘,阿里云服务器搭建个人云盘,从零开始打造专属云存储空间

sudo systemctl restart nginx

6、访问Nextcloud

(1)在浏览器中输入云服务器的公网IP地址或域名,进入Nextcloud登录界面。

(2)使用管理员账号和密码登录Nextcloud。

(3)开始使用您的个人云盘。

注意事项

1、为了提高安全性,建议定期更新云服务器的系统软件和Nginx。

2、可以通过购买CDN加速域名解析,提高访问速度。

3、根据需求,可以配置更多的扩展和功能,如文件同步、分享、团队协作等。

通过以上步骤,您已经成功在阿里云服务器上搭建了一个个人云盘,您可以随时随地访问您的云存储空间,实现文件备份、分享和协作,希望本文对您有所帮助!

广告招租
游戏推广

发表评论

最新文章